Cheesy Ground Beef and Rice Casserole
A comforting and flavorful casserole perfect for a weeknight dinner or a special occasion.
Ingredients:
– 1 lb ground beef
– 1 medium onion, ch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 2 cups cooked white rice
– 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
– 1/2 cup milk
– 1 tsp dried oregano
–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F (180°C).
2. In a large skillet, cook the ground beef over medium-high heat until browned, breaking it up into small pieces as it cooks.
3. Add the chopped onion and minced garlic to the skillet and cook until the onion is translucent.
4. Stir in the cooked rice, shredded cheese, milk, and dried oregano.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
5. Transfer the mixture to a 9×13 inch baking dish and smooth out the top.
6.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until the casserole is hot and the cheese is melted and bubbly.
Cooking Time: 25-30 minutes
Mexican Ground Beef Taco Casserole
Mexican Ground Beef Taco Casserole Recipe
A flavorful twist on traditional tacos, this casserole combines ground beef, taco seasoning, and a blend of cheeses with crispy tortilla chips for a hearty and satisfying meal.
Ingredients:
– 1 lb ground beef
– 1 packet of taco seasoning
– 1 can (10.5 oz) of condensed cream of mushroom soup
– 1/2 cup milk
– 1 tsp cumin
– Salt and pepper, to taste
– 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
– 1/2 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ese
– 1 cup crushed tortilla chips
– Optional toppings: diced tomatoes, shredded lettuce, sour cream, salsa
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F.
2. Cook ground beef in a large skillet over medium-high heat until browned, breaking into small pieces as it cooks.
3. Add taco seasoning, cream of mushroom soup, milk, cumin, salt, and pepper to the skillet. Stir until well combined.
4. In a separate bowl, combine cheddar and Monterey Jack cheese.
5. In a 9×13-inch baking dish, spread half of the crushed tortilla chips in the bottom. Top with the ground beef mixture, then sprinkle with half of the cheese blend.
6. Repeat the layers, ending with the remaining cheese on top.
7.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until hot and bubbly.
Serve hot with your choice of toppings. Enjoy!
Ground Beef and Potato Casserole
This comforting casserole combines the flavors of ground beef, potatoes, and cheese for a satisfying meal that’s perfect for any time of year.
Ingredients:
– 1 lb ground beef
– 2 large potatoes, peeled and thinly sliced
– 1 onion, chopped
– 1 cup frozen peas and carrots
– 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
– 1/2 cup milk
– 2 tbsp butter
–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).
2. In a large skillet, cook the ground beef over medium-high heat until browned, breaking it up into small pieces as it cooks.
3. Add the chopped onion and cook until softened. Drain excess fat.
4. Arrange half of the sliced potatoes in the bottom of a 9×13-inch baking dish.
5. Spread the cooked ground beef mixture over the potatoes.
6. Top with the remaining potatoes, peas and carrots, and shredded cheese.
7. Dot the top with butter and pour in milk.
8. Bake for 45-50 minutes or until the casserole is hot and the potatoes are tender.
Cooking Time: 45-50 minutes
Spaghetti and Ground Beef Casserole
A hearty, comforting casserole that combines the flavors of spaghetti, ground beef, and melted mozzarella cheese.
Ingredients:
– 1 pound ground beef
– 1 medium onion, chopped
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 cup cooked spaghetti
– 1 can (28 oz) crushed tomatoes
– 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ese
– 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
– 1 egg, beaten
– Salt and pepper to taste
– Fresh parsley, chopped (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F.
2. Cook spaghetti according to package directions; set aside.
3. In a large skillet, cook ground beef over medium-high heat until browned, breaking into small pieces as it cooks.
4. Add onion and garlic to the skillet; cook until onion is translucent.
5. Stir in crushed tomatoes and bring to a simmer.
6. In a large mixing bowl, combine cooked spaghetti, meat sauce, and beaten egg. Mix well.
7. Transfer mixture to a 9×13 inch baking dish.
8. Top with mozzarella and Parmesan cheese.
9. Bake for 30-35 minutes or until casserole is hot and cheese is melted.
Cooking Time: 30-35 minutes

Ground Beef Shepherd’s Pie Casserole
A classic comfort food dish, this Ground Beef Shepherd’s Pie Casserole combines the flavors of ground beef, vegetables, and mashed potatoes for a hearty and satisfying meal.
Ingredients:
– 1 lb ground beef
– 1 onion, diced
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 cup frozen peas and carrots
– 1 cup beef broth
– 2 tbsp tomato paste
– 2 tbsp all-purpose flour
– 1 tsp Worcestershire sauce
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 2 cups mashed potatoes
– 1/4 cup grated cheddar cheese (optional)
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F.
2. Brown ground beef in a large skillet over medium-high heat, breaking it up with a spoon as it cooks.
3. Add onion, garlic, peas and carrots, beef broth, tomato paste, flour, and Worcestershire sauce. Stir to combine.
4. Bring mixture to a boil, then reduce heat and simmer for 10 minutes.
5. Transfer mixture to a 9×13 inch baking dish.
6. Top with mashed potatoes and sprinkle with cheddar cheese (if using).
7.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until potatoes are golden brown.
Cooking Time: 35-40 minutes

Ground Beef and Sweet Potato Casserole
A hearty, comforting casserole that combines the flavors of ground beef, sweet potatoes, and spices.
Ingredients:
– 1 lb ground beef
– 2 large sweet potatoes, peeled and diced
– 1 onion, chopped
– 1 cup frozen peas and carrots
– 1 tablespoon chili powder
– 1 teaspoon paprika
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
– 1/4 cup milk
Instructions:
1. Preheat oven to 350°F.
2. Cook ground beef in a large skillet over medium-high heat, breaking up with a spoon as it cooks, until browned, about 5-7 minutes.
3. Add onion and cook until softened, about 3-4 minutes.
4. Stir in chili powder, paprika, salt, and pepper.
5. In a separate pot, boil sweet potatoes until tender, about 15-20 minutes.
6. Combine cooked ground beef mixture with peas and carrots, then add diced sweet potatoes.
7. Transfer the mixture to a 9×13 inch baking dish and top with shredded cheese.
8. Pour in milk and smooth out the top.
9. Bake for 25-30 minutes or until the casserole is hot and bubbly.
Cooking Time: 40-45 minutes
